John MONIGATTI Obituary

MONIGATTI, Dr. John Rex. Passed away peacefully at home on 23 September 2024, surrounded by family. A deeply dedicated and much- loved husband, dad, granddad and brother; he will be dearly missed by wife Leslie, children Emma, Jason and Richard, and grandchildren Amelia, Grace and Hugo. John lived a life of service, devotion and adventure, touching many lives and leaving a bright legacy. A service to celebrate John's life will be held at Holy Trinity Church, 20 Church Street, Devonport, Auckland on Tuesday 1 October 2024 at 2pm, with viewing available from 1.15pm. All are welcome. The service will be livestreamed (contact Forrest Funeral Services, Browns Bay for access) and followed by light refreshments. A private cremation will follow. In lieu of flowers, the family requests that donations be made to Prostate Cancer Foundation NZ.
